Heaters Electric Fires Are Ideal For Warming Up Your Home in a Comfortable and Cost-Effective Way

Electric fires with heaters are perfect to warm your home in a relaxing and cost-effective method. They employ heating coils that produce heat when electricity passes through it. They have remote controls that allow you to adjust the heat levels and flame intensity easily.

They produce flame effects that look amazingly real and avoid the fire safety issues that come with the maintenance and starting of the fireplace made of gas or wood.

Lifelike Flame Effects

Electric fireplace manufacturers have to create an illusion of flames to appeal, as they cannot create real flames. Some models utilize LED lights and mirrors to create the movement of flames, while other models feature a water vapor technology which replicates smoke and other effects. Some of these systems such as the Opti-Myst technology found in the Dimplex 28-Inch Opti-Myst Electric Log and Fireplace Insert Set are able to create one of the most realistic and believable flame displays that are available.

These systems can even simulate the appearance of a fire that is burning in wood which makes it easier for you to achieve the look you desire in your home. The LED lights can be programmed to change color and some even use mirrors for what electric heaters are best a three-dimensional look. This makes them a great option for those who enjoy the flickering and glow of a fire but do not want the smoke, mess or safety hazards associated with traditional fireplaces.

As manufacturers try to create more lifelike illusions the technology behind these flame effects have improved dramatically. Many of these fireplaces have a holographic fire effect which projects videos of actual flames onto the logs. This kind of effect offers the most authentic and realistic flame display, however it is slightly more expensive than other options.

Many manufacturers offer a range of flame colors, effects, and other options to meet different preferences. They have also developed ways for you to adjust the settings independently of the temperature. This feature is ideal for those who wish to enjoy the glow of a fire, but without the heat. It's also great if you have pets or children in the house.

Some of these units feature a special flame effect that's activated by infrared light which is not visible to the naked eye, but it warms objects and people in the same way that sunlight does. This type of heat is more gentle than standard electric heaters. It is often referred to as "peaceful", because it does not overheat the air or dry it out.

The MagikFlame System that is used in the GreatCo Linear Wall Mount Electric Fireplace is an infrared-quartz heating element which produces an invisible infrared spectrum that can be felt, but not seen. The heat is warmer to the touch than other kinds of electric heaters and is one of the most energy efficient kinds of heat available. This unit does not require chimneys or clearances, and is very easy to install and use.

Safety

Electrical fires are the most prevalent kind of fire in both residential and commercial buildings. Many things can cause them, including old wiring and outlets that are overloaded, faulty appliances, and plugs that are not grounded. While it is impossible to prevent all electrical fires but there are steps you can take to lessen the risk. Some of them include having your appliances serviced by an experienced electrician on a regular basis and using only UL-certified products and keeping flammable objects away from heaters hair dryers, irons and other electric devices. You should also install working smoke alarms in all rooms of your house and designate an outside meeting spot in the event that you need to evacuate because of an electrical fire.

Space heaters are one of the most frequently cited causes of electrical fires in homes and offices. They could be dangerous when they are kept on for extended periods of time or what electric heaters are best if they are placed too close to combustible materials like curtains, bedding and furniture. Newer electric space heaters are equipped with safety features that prevent them from sparking fires. Find one that is marked with an Underwriters Laboratories (UL) label and a tip-over safety switch that shuts the appliance off when it accidentally falls over. Also, keep them away from objects that ignite and unplug them when not in use to prevent overheating.

Keep your home tidy and free of pests to reduce the chance of electrical fires. Pests and rodents can bite into cords, which can cause them to overheat. This could ignite combustible material. Make sure you regularly check your electrical cords and replace them if they're damaged or worn out.

If you do experience an electrical fire, always immediately evacuate the area and contact emergency services. If you can, shut off the power and douse the flames with baking soda or water. You can also suffocate a fire by covering it in a heavy cloth or blanket. It is also a good idea to keep an extinguisher for fires that is class A or B available, and to read the instructions.

Easy of Use

Electric fires provide the convenience and visual appeal of a fireplace without the burden of chimneys, flues or a professional installation. The cost of operating them is substantially lower than gas fireplaces. On average, it costs 3 cents an hour to operate the fire and 9 cents to start the heater. The heaters are more cost-effective to use only when they are required because they are controlled by the thermostat.

Electric fires are especially convenient for homes with children. Since the flames don't get hot, they remove some of the risks of burning that can be associated from gas or open flames. Electric fires are a good choice for families that have small children, even though they require supervision and care.

In addition to providing a safe alternative to traditional wood-burning fires, electric fires are simple to maintain and clean. Many have an easy dusting feature that blows out the internal components in order to remove dust and ash that have accumulated. Some models also have removable front panels that help with cleaning.

Wall-mounted electric fireplaces do not need additional outlets, unlike portable space heaters. They are wired directly into the wall. This eliminates the tripping hazards caused by long cords and minimizes the chance of children or pets accidentally tripping or slamming the unit over. It also frees up floor space in high-traffic areas of the room.
